Appointed to NPOAS Advisory Council


I am honored and excited to announce that I have been appointed to the Advisory Council of NPOAS, a nonprofit advocating for the right to optimal aesthetic outcomes – surgical closures – for BC patients who choose to live flat after mastectomy. I look forward to sharing both my sociocultural expertise and personal experience to advocate for aesthetic flat closure and combat flat denial (i.e., “when a surgeon disregards the patient’s consent and fails to perform the agreed upon aesthetic flat closure”).
